How much do IKEA Food Click and Collect (Food to Go) & Click and Deliver cost?
Both IKEA Food Services will be free for the duration of the initial pilot.
Both IKEA Food Click and Collect (Food to Go) & Click and Deliver will be free services with no charges whilst the service is piloted at IKEA Birmingham.
